Cabrinha Recalls Kiteboard Control Systems Due to Trim Line Breakage Risk
Cabrinha is recalling specific kiteboard control systems because the trim line can break, causing loss of control and posing a risk of injury.

Plain-English summary
Cabrinha Kites, a subsidiary of Pryde Group Americas, is recalling three TrimLite Cleat trim control systems for Cabrinha kiteboards. The affected models are the Overdrive 1X with TrimLite, the standard 1X with TrimLite, and the Chaos 1X with TrimLite. The recall involves approximately 750 units. Only trim lines with white tape below the loop connecting the trim line to the cleat are part of this recall.
The hazard is that the point of connection between the kiteboard's trim line and the depower mainline can break. This breakage can cause a loss of control of the kite, posing a risk of injury to the user. The firm has received four reports of the kiteboard trim lines breaking, but no injuries have been reported.
The control systems were sold at watersports stores nationwide from July 2015 through August 2015 for between $430 and $530. Consumers should immediately stop using the recalled kiteboard control systems and return them to the place of purchase to have a free replacement part installed. For more information, consumers can contact Cabrinha Kites at 808-893-0286 from 9 a.m. to 4 p.m. HST Monday through Friday, or visit www.cabrinhakites.com and click on Safety Alert.
